Sweet Potatoes: Nature’s Superfood
Sweet potatoes are often hailed as a superfood, and for good reason. These vibrant tubers are not only delicious but are also highly nutritious.
Nutritional Profile: Sweet potatoes are rich in vitamins A and C, potassium, and dietary fiber. A medium-sized sweet potato contains approximately 103 calories, 24 grams of carbohydrates, and 4 grams of fiber, making it a filling and nutritious base for any meal.
Health Benefits: The high fiber content in sweet potatoes aids digestion and promotes a feeling of fullness, which can be beneficial for weight management. Additionally, they are loaded with antioxidants, such as beta-carotene, which can help combat oxidative stress in the body. This makes sweet potatoes an excellent choice for anyone looking to improve their overall health while enjoying a delicious meal.
Taco Filling Essentials
The taco filling is where the real magic happens in this recipe. A combination of protein-rich ingredients and fresh vegetables not only adds depth to the flavor but also enhances the nutritional value of the dish.
Overview of Key Ingredients: The primary components of the taco filling typically include black beans, corn, diced tomatoes, and bell peppers. Each of these ingredients plays a vital role in creating a well-rounded and satisfying dish.
Nutritional Benefits of Legumes and Vegetables: Black beans are an excellent source of plant-based protein and fiber, which can help stabilize blood sugar levels and promote heart health. Corn adds a touch of sweetness and is rich in vitamins B and C. Diced tomatoes provide a juicy texture and are packed with lycopene, a powerful antioxidant that may reduce the risk of chronic diseases. Bell peppers contribute vibrant color and are loaded with vitamins A and C, further enhancing the health benefits of this dish.

Preparation Steps for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es
Getting started on your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es is straightforward, but attention to detail is key to achieving the perfect texture and flavor. Here’s a breakdown of the essential preparation steps.
Prepping the Sweet Potatoes
Cleaning and Piercing the Sweet Potatoes: Begin by selecting medium-sized sweet potatoes, as they are the perfect size for stuffing. Rinse them thoroughly under cold water to remove any dirt or debris. Once cleaned, use a fork to pierce the skin several times. This step allows steam to escape during baking, ensuring that your sweet potatoes cook evenly and do not burst.
Baking Techniques for Optimal Tenderness: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Place the pierced sweet potatoes on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or aluminum foil for easier cleanup. Bake for about 45 to 60 minutes, or until the sweet potatoes are tender when pierced with a fork. The baking time may vary depending on the size of the potatoes, so keep an eye on them as they cook. Once done, remove them from the oven and let them cool slightly before handling.
Creating the Flavorful Taco Filling
While the sweet potatoes are baking, you can prepare the taco filling. This step is crucial for ensuring that the flavors meld beautifully.
Step-by-Step on Sautéing Spices and Mixing in Other Ingredients: In a large skillet, heat a splash of olive oil over medium heat. Add diced onions and bell peppers, sautéing until they become tender and fragrant, about 5 minutes. Next, stir in the spices: cumin, smoked paprika, chili powder, garlic powder, and onion powder. Toasting the spices in the oil helps release their essential oils, intensifying their flavor.
Once the spices are fragrant, add in the drained and rinsed black beans, corn, and diced tomatoes. Stir to combine and let the mixture simmer for about 10 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together. If you prefer a bit of heat, feel free to add some diced jalapeños or a dash of hot sauce at this stage.
As the filling cooks, taste and adjust the seasonings as needed. This is your chance to personalize your taco filling, so feel free to get creative!

Assembling the Dish
Techniques for Slicing and Mashing Sweet Potatoes
Once your sweet potatoes are perfectly roasted, allow them to cool slightly for easier handling. To slice them, place the potatoes on a cutting board and cut them in half lengthwise. Use a fork to gently mash the flesh, creating a bed for your taco filling. This mashing not only adds a creamy texture but also helps the flavors of the taco filling meld into the sweet potato.
How to Fill and Garnish for Presentation
Now comes the fun part: assembly! Use a spoon to scoop the taco filling generously into each sweet potato half. Don’t be shy; the more filling, the better! After filling them, consider garnishing with diced avocado, fresh cilantro, and a sprinkle of cheese if desired. Drizzle with a squeeze of lime for a burst of freshness. The contrast of colors from the ingredients will make your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es visually appealing, enhancing the overall dining experience.

Nutritional Benefits of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es
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es are not just a feast for the eyes; they also offer numerous health benefits thanks to their wholesome ingredients.
Balanced Meal Overview
This dish is a well-rounded meal that provides a balanced intake of carbohydrates, proteins, and healthy fats. Sweet potatoes are a great source of complex carbohydrates that provide energy, while beans or meat in the taco filling contribute protein necessary for muscle repair and growth. The healthy fats from avocado and any added cheese also help keep you satiated.
The Role of Fiber in Digestion and Overall Health
Sweet potatoes are rich in dietary fiber, which plays a vital role in digestion. Fiber helps maintain bowel health, regulates blood sugar levels, and contributes to a feeling of fullness, making it easier to manage weight. Including fiber-rich foods in your diet supports overall health and can help prevent chronic diseases.
Vitamins and Minerals
Taco-Stuffed Sweet Potatoes are packed with essential vitamins and minerals.
– Sweet Potatoes: They are an excellent source of beta-carotene, which the body converts into vitamin A. This vitamin is crucial for maintaining healthy vision, skin, and immune function.
– Beans: Whether you choose black beans or pinto beans, they are a great source of plant-based protein, iron, and folate, essential for energy production and healthy cell function.
– Toppings: Fresh toppings like avocado provide potassium and healthy fats, while cilantro offers antioxidants that can aid in detoxification.
Incorporating diverse vegetables into meals like this not only enhances flavor but ensures a broad spectrum of nutrients necessary for optimal health.
